Diversion Dam – Upper Bidwell Park, Chico, CA Historic concrete dam set between basalt cliffs with rushing creek views. Popular for sunbathing and exploring, but currents are strong—swim with caution. Rugged path in, but worth it for the scenery and vibe.

Hiked the Yahi Trail. Beautiful fall colors and temperatures are perfect this time of year. Kid friendly adventuresome hike for 8 year old. The trail is mostly flat and runs along the creek.
